公钥基础设施PKI介绍
时间: 2024-04-23 07:18:44 浏览: 195
公钥基础设施(PKI)是一种用于管理和验证数字证书的体系结构。它提供了一种安全的方式来验证和加密网络通信。以下是PKI的主要组成部分和功能:
1. 数字证书:PKI使用数字证书来验证身份和加密数据。数字证书是由可信的证书颁发机构(CA)签发的,包含了公钥和相关的身份信息。
2. 证书颁发机构(CA):CA是PKI的核心组件,负责签发和管理数字证书。CA验证证书请求者的身份,并将其公钥与身份信息绑定在一起,然后签名生成数字证书。
3. 注册机构(RA):RA是CA的辅助机构,负责验证证书请求者的身份,并向CA提交证书签发请求。
4. 数字签名:PKI使用数字签名来验证数据的完整性和真实性。数字签名是使用私钥对数据进行加密生成的,可以通过公钥进行解密和验证。
5. 密钥管理:PKI提供了密钥生成、存储和分发的机制。它确保私钥只能由拥有者访问,并且公钥可以广泛分发给其他用户。
6. 证书撤销列表(CRL):CRL是由CA发布的包含已撤销证书列表的文件。用户可以通过检查CRL来验证证书的有效性。
7. 证书验证:PKI允许用户验证数字证书的有效性和真实性。用户可以使用CA的公钥来验证数字签名,并检查证书是否在CRL中。
阅读全文
相关推荐















